Athenas, Ransom finish in third at SCIAC No. 1 Tournament

BEAUMONT, Calif. – In the first conference rounds of the season, the Claremont-Mudd-Scripps women's golf team finished in third place (646) at the two-round SCIAC No. 1 Tournament, Feb. 20-21 at Tukwet Canyon Golf Course. Freshman Kelly Ransom (CMC) finished in third place in the field, the top individual finish for the Athenas. She posted back-to-back rounds of 5-over par, 77 for a total score of 154.

Whittier (624) won the team event followed by Redlands (634), CMS, Pomona-Pitzer (654), Cal Lutheran (673), Occidental (682) and La Verne (840).

Whittier's Shelby Hunt (142) finished as the individual medalist.

CMS also had another top-10 finish in addition to Ransom's third and that was sophomore Cara Brinster (CMC) who ended in 10th (162). Her second-round score of 7-over, 79 ended up being the second-best round for the Athenas during the weekend. Brinster tallied six birdies over her two rounds to lead CMS and she also was tops on the team in scoring on par 3 holes (even par) and tops in the tournament on par 5 holes (1-under).

Two shots behind Brinster, Margaret Loncki (CMC) placed in a tie for 12th. Senior Caroline Belmont (CMC) placed in a tie for 22nd (171) and junior Taylor Kain-Godoy (CMC) ended in 31st (178) for the Athenas.

CMS heads to San Marcos for the Cal State San Marcos Invitational on Feb. 29-March 1 at St. Mark Golf Club. Tee time for both rounds is 8 a.m.
